Volume: #4, Issue: #1 [37]
Published: March 1943, Price: 0.10 USD, Pages: 68, Editing:
Color: Color Dimensions: Standard Golden Age U. S. Paper Stock: Newsprint Binding: Saddle-stitched Publishing Format: Was Ongoing Series
Notes: The on-sale date is from the publication date recorded in the Catalog of Copyright Entries, Part 2, Periodicals, 1943, New Series, Vol. 38, No. 1.

Comic Story (8 pages)
Synopsis: Bizarre story, narrated by Niles Reed (The Target) to Ed Ryan in which The Target captures Hitler with the plan of bringing him back to the American justice system. On the way back, God appears to them as a speaking cloud with protruding hands, and puts Hitler through a series of trials before releasing him into a hail of Nazi machine gun bullets.
Genre: Superhero
Characters: Adolf Hitler (dies This Story) Niles Reed (the Target) Ed Ryan (the Artist As Himself) Satan God (portrayed As An Electrically Charged Cloud With Protruding Hands)
